Severe glitching at idle when moving cyclic
Severe glitching at idle when moving cyclic
Hi all
I've got a strange problem with my hexacopter setup which concerns me a little. When the motors are running at idle and I give full forward pitch on the cyclic stick, the rear three motors twitch up to 1500 to 1600µs and back to idle (1300) rapidly and randomly. If I give full backward pitch, the front three motors twitch. If I give full right roll, the left three motors twitch. If I give nearly full left roll (not to the point where the motors stop), the right three motors twitch.
My main questions are:
- Is this a known bug?
- Is it something to worry about?
- If so, how do I fix it?
Many thanks for any advice you can give!
David
PS. I'm running a MultiWii 1.7 dev version at the moment ....

Re: Severe glitching at idle when moving cyclic
Just as a note, this also happens on 1.8 as well. It seems to be generated by the the MultiWii end rather than the ESCs, as the GUI shows the glitches even without the ESCs powered up.

Re: Severe glitching at idle when moving cyclic
Hi Thomas
Thanks for your reply - I should have provided that information earlier.
I'm using a Flyduino V1, FFIMUv2, Futaba R617FS 7-channel receiver, Turnigy Plush 25A ESCs, and am powering all the avionics from a 5V UBEC. I2C is set to 400kHz.
Cheers
David
PS. As soon as I raise the throttle above idle this particular problem disappears.

Re: Severe glitching at idle when moving cyclic
@David:
Your throttle value is very close to the MINCHECK value (1100).
=> when the throttle is higher than this value, the stabilization loop is activated. full pitch => full flip => 3 rear motors at full speed
when the throttle is lower than this value, the stabilization loop is deactivated => every motor goes at MINTHROTTLE
What you are seeing is an oscillation of your throttle around 1100.
Just decrease it a little, and the problem will be solved.
Note: to operate correctly a multiwii, ALL RC channels MUST range [1000;2000] including the RC throttle channel.

Re: Severe glitching at idle when moving cyclic
Hi guys
Sorry for the delay in replying, I haven't had access to the hexacopter for a few days.
Alex you were spot on! I have reduced the MINCHECK value to 1000 and the glitches have gone! I have also adjusted the throws on the transmitter to ensure all channels now go from 1000 to 2000, with centre stick giving 1500.
Many thanks for everyone's input - onwards and upwards from here ... hopefully!
